Spoiler for fighting:
1. Block all the attacks until you have noticed the patterns. Pay attention to the sound of the weapon swinging through the air right before it hits you.
2. Stop blocking, and attack the enemy right after you hear the weapon swing.
3. After you hit the enemy the first time and he sounds like he has got an extreme orgasme, you can hit him one more time, sometimes even two or three times, and then it starts over again.

thog wrote:

Hi all!

What are these the patterns? What's these?

The patterns means simply the rhythm the enemy is attacking. You need to figure out the rhythm, pay attention to the weapon swing sound which comes right after the attack shout, and then there is an open spot to hit the enemy, right after the weapon swing. I hope this makes more sense.
